Jesus Narvaez 64192bb2e5 drm/xe/guc: Adding steering info support for GuC register lists
The guc_mmio_reg interface supports steering, but it is currently not
implemented. This will allow the GuC to control steering of MMIO
registers after save-restore and avoid reading from fused off MCR
register instances.

/* SPDX-License-Identifier: MIT */
/*
* Copyright © 2022 Intel Corporation
*/
#ifndef _XE_GT_MCR_H_
#define _XE_GT_MCR_H_
#include "regs/xe_reg_defs.h"
#include "xe_gt_topology.h"
struct drm_printer;
struct xe_gt;
void xe_gt_mcr_init_early(struct xe_gt *gt);
void xe_gt_mcr_init(struct xe_gt *gt);
void xe_gt_mcr_set_implicit_defaults(struct xe_gt *gt);
u32 xe_gt_mcr_unicast_read(struct xe_gt *gt, struct xe_reg_mcr mcr_reg,
int group, int instance);
u32 xe_gt_mcr_unicast_read_any(struct xe_gt *gt, struct xe_reg_mcr mcr_reg);
void xe_gt_mcr_unicast_write(struct xe_gt *gt, struct xe_reg_mcr mcr_reg,
u32 value, int group, int instance);
void xe_gt_mcr_multicast_write(struct xe_gt *gt, struct xe_reg_mcr mcr_reg,
u32 value);
bool xe_gt_mcr_get_nonterminated_steering(struct xe_gt *gt,
struct xe_reg_mcr reg_mcr,
u8 *group, u8 *instance);
void xe_gt_mcr_steering_dump(struct xe_gt *gt, struct drm_printer *p);
void xe_gt_mcr_get_dss_steering(struct xe_gt *gt, unsigned int dss, u16 *group, u16 *instance);
u32 xe_gt_mcr_steering_info_to_dss_id(struct xe_gt *gt, u16 group, u16 instance);
/*
* Loop over each DSS and determine the group and instance IDs that
* should be used to steer MCR accesses toward this DSS.
* @dss: DSS ID to obtain steering for
* @gt: GT structure
* @group: steering group ID, data type: u16
* @instance: steering instance ID, data type: u16
*/
#define for_each_dss_steering(dss, gt, group, instance) \
for_each_dss((dss), (gt)) \
for_each_if((xe_gt_mcr_get_dss_steering((gt), (dss), &(group), &(instance)), true))
/*
* Loop over each DSS available for geometry and determine the group and
* instance IDs that should be used to steer MCR accesses toward this DSS.
* @dss: DSS ID to obtain steering for
* @gt: GT structure
* @group: steering group ID, data type: u16
* @instance: steering instance ID, data type: u16
*/
#define for_each_geometry_dss(dss, gt, group, instance) \
for_each_dss_steering(dss, gt, group, instance) \
if (xe_gt_has_geometry_dss(gt, dss))
/*
* Loop over each DSS available for compute and determine the group and
* instance IDs that should be used to steer MCR accesses toward this DSS.
* @dss: DSS ID to obtain steering for
* @gt: GT structure
* @group: steering group ID, data type: u16
* @instance: steering instance ID, data type: u16
*/
#define for_each_compute_dss(dss, gt, group, instance) \
for_each_dss_steering(dss, gt, group, instance) \
if (xe_gt_has_compute_dss(gt, dss))
#endif /* _XE_GT_MCR_H_ */
